Clemson QB Tajh Boyd hearing no later than 3rd round projections for him

Jan 3, 2014; Miami Gardens, FL, USA; Clemson Tigers quarterback Tajh Boyd (10) runs with the ball against the Ohio State Buckeyes in the second half of the 2014 Orange Bowl college football game at Sun Life Stadium. The Tigers won 40-35. Mandatory Credit: Robert Mayer-USA TODAY Sports

Clemson QB Tajh Boyd is not expected to be taken until the third day of the draft, according to a lot of the experts, but Boyd is hearing differently. He is hearing that he will be taken on the 2nd day of the draft and that he will not last later than the 3rd round.

  • "“Everything I’m hearing is pretty good right now. I’m hearing no later than the third (round), so hopefully it plays out that way,” Boyd told SiriusMX NFL Radio."

    I know the league is hungry for talent at the quarterback position, but this draft is deep with talent and taking Boyd that early seems like a reach. There may be some team that sees value in taking him that high, but there seems to be other options that teams could go with that high in the draft.

    Boyd has a bird telling him the 3rd round, so we will see if his little bird is right or wrong.
